What is recorded here
Scotland's National Record of the Historic Environment records Loth as Findspot (19th Century), Cinerary Urn (period Unassigned). The official map says its point is accurate as follows: NGR given to the nearest 1km. The record does not by itself mean that the public may enter the place.
